Gitsigns stage selected lines in visual mode
This commit is contained in:
@@ -45,6 +45,8 @@ vim.api.nvim_create_autocmd('LspAttach', {
|
||||
vim.keymap.set('n', '<space>=d', gitsigns.diffthis, { desc = "Git diff this" })
|
||||
vim.keymap.set('n', '<space>=r', gitsigns.reset_hunk, { desc = "Git reset hunk" })
|
||||
vim.keymap.set('n', '<space>=s', gitsigns.stage_hunk, { desc = "Git stage hunk" })
|
||||
vim.keymap.set('v', '<space>=s', function() gitsigns.stage_hunk({ vim.fn.line('.'), vim.fn.line('v') }) end,
|
||||
{ desc = "Git stage hunk" })
|
||||
|
||||
-- vim.keymap.set('n', 'gr', vim.lsp.buf.references, bufopts)
|
||||
vim.keymap.set('n', '<C-,>', fzf.lsp_references, { desc = "Find References" })
|
||||
@@ -85,7 +87,7 @@ local enable_this_lsp = {
|
||||
'lua_ls',
|
||||
}
|
||||
|
||||
for l in pairs(enable_this_lsp) do
|
||||
for l in pairs(enable_this_lsp) do
|
||||
vim.lsp.enable(enable_this_lsp[l])
|
||||
end
|
||||
|
||||
|
||||
Reference in New Issue
Block a user